Output 26de58112292bd3d30ba32625cce3b71585778aa898f501362aea7ea7d0e4987:0

value
11939022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ef0de23b34df592e0aa86605e4a8855436aba3ae OP_EQUAL
address
3PV243n95wtz3h7YhZ7xuugqwVBhkYCLqx
transaction
26de58112292bd3d30ba32625cce3b71585778aa898f501362aea7ea7d0e4987
spent
true